Problem- Although the atmosphere contains 78% nitrogen, most plants cannot use it as a source of nitrogen for growth because:

A. The breaking of the nitrogen molecules into nitrogen atoms is an exothermic process.

B. The triple bond in the nitrogen molecule is difficult to break.

C. Oxygen interferes with the absorption of nitrogen.

D. Plants cannot absorb gases.
